Delay tolerant networking software

Dtn implementations use applicationspecific routing algorithms to overcome those limitations. Network protocols, software integration and testing. Delaytolerant data traffic to softwaredefined vehicular. Routing in delaytolerant networking concerns itself with the ability to transport, or route, data from a source to a destination, which is a fundamental ability all communication networks must have. Dtn works using different kind of approach than tcpip for packet delivery that is more resilient to disruption than tcpip. Delay tolerant networking suitable for use in spacecraft. It discusses the options for protecting such networks and describes reasons why specific security mechanisms were or were not chosen for the relevant protocols. Pdf delaytolerantnetworks architectureroutingcongestion. Combining softwaredefined and delaytolerant approaches in lastmile tactical edge networking abstract. The data stored on these media must be organized and prioritized by software that ensures accurate and reliable storeandforward functionality. Udp and tcp and may interconnect two or more dissimilar networks with arbitrary underlying protocol stacks. Developing delaytolerant networking applications for arctic. Delaytolerant networking can make this happen, as illustrated in figure 1. Nasas delaydisruption tolerant network dtn is an important component of the evolving solar system internet that will improve communications between.

Routing in delay tolerant networking concerns itself with the ability to transport, or route, data from a source to a destination, which is a fundamental ability all communication networks must have. Comparative studies on simulated and realdevice experiments yuanzhu chena, xu liua, jiafen liub. Also explore the seminar topics paper on delay tolerant networking with abstract or synopsis, documentation on advantages and disadvantages, base paper presentation slides for ieee final year electronics and telecommunication engineering or ece students for the year 2015 2016. Performance improvement of delaytolerant networks with mobility control under group mobility. Delay tolerant networks are a research subject on their own. Delay tolerant networking on nasas space communication and. Delaytolerant networking dtn is a wellstudied area in the research communities around the world, for example, in the delaytolerant networking research group 14 in the internet research task force 28. They are often called ip packets because the ip protocolthe only protocol used by all nodes on the pathis primarily responsible for directing them, nodebynode, from source to destination along their entire. Scott burleigh has been developing software at jpl since 1986. The aalele hierarchical model is extended by all new software. Johns, nl, canada bschool of economic information engineering, southwestern.

In this paper, we present comprehensive overview of delay tolerant network and introduce. Experiments with delay and disruption tolerant networking. The entire document is informative, given its purpose is mainly to document design decisions. Disruption and delay tolerant network dtn is a networking architecture that was designed to provide connectivity, similar to internet, in challenging environments characterized by long delays. Part two covers delaytolerant network routing, including issues such as congestion control, naming, addressing and interoperability. Delay and disruption tolerant networking started as a niche area of research, originally motivated by interplanetary internet work in the context of the early mars explorer missions done by nasa. Delay tolerant network was introduced to provide challenged networks with reliable transmission and interoperability with an overlay network concept. Delay tolerant networking dtn is an approach to computer network architecture that seeks to address the technical issues in heterogeneous networks that may lack continuous network connectivity. Delaytolerant networking dtn protocols have been the subject of extensive research and development in the delaytolerant networking research group dtnrg of the internet. Delaytolerant network dtn is a sparse or disconnected mobile ad hoc network where there is normally no connection or endtoend path between any source and destination pair 1.

Introduction this document describes an architecture for delay and disruption tolerant interoperable networking dtn. He was a coauthor of the specifications for the consultative committee for space data systems ccsds file delivery protocol cfdp and asynchronous message service ams, and as a member of the delay tolerant networking dtn research group of the internet research task force. There is a general discussion on what dtn is and how it can benefit the international. Dtn was originally designed for the interplanetary internet 29, but can be. The user or software developer just sends the desired. The experiments made use of the dtn2 reference implementation 2, a. The delay tolerant networking research group dtnrg is a research group chartered as part of the internet research task force irtf.

The telescience resource kit trek is a suite of software applications and libraries that can be used to monitor and control assets in space or on the ground. Reuseable software components implemented ltp over either ipoverccsds or direct over aos 6. Delay tolerant networking has been proposed for a variety of applications such as spanning the solar system in an interplanetary internet, periodic delivery of news and financial information to rural communities via a network of busbased or intermittently connected relays, or periodic exchanges of new music and exercise performance to and from. We have taken this framework and used it to produce a convergence layer cl for the ax. Delay tolerant networking on nasas space communication. Bundle protocol rfc, bundle protocol wiki, ns3 socis 20, delaytolerant networking integration. Nasa s delaydisruption tolerant network dtn is an important component of the evolving solar system internet that will improve communications between earth and spacecraft traveling in deep space. Delay tolerant networking software suite and library based on the bundle protocol version 7. Part three explores services and applications in delaytolerant networks, such as web browsing, social networking and data streaming. However, similar problems can also occur over more. Delaytolerant networking dtn is an approach to computer network architecture that seeks to address the technical issues in heterogeneous networks that may lack continuous network connectivity. The architecture embraces the concepts of occasionallyconnected networks that may suffer from frequent partitions and that may be comprised of more than one. Rfc 4838 delay tolerant networking architecture april 2007 1. Background the overall delay tolerant networking dtn architecture is described in.

Since many of the networks are power constrained, rely on batteries, and often involve mobility, there is a high chance that at some point the network will become partitioned. Delaytolerant networking suitable for use in spacecraft. The rationale for delaytolerant applications as an evolution of standard solutions to current terrestrial internet networking challenges is presented. Delaytolerant networking software suite and library based on the bundle protocol version 7. Delaydisruption tolerant networking for the international. Networkcentric warfare is a nowayback trend in modern military operations. The delay tolerant networking research group dtnrg is chartered to address the architectural and protocol design principles arising from the need to provide interoperable communications with and among extreme and performancechallenged environments where continuous endtoend connectivity cannot be assumed. The delaydisruption tolerant network working group dtnwg specifies mechanisms for data communications in the presence of long delays andor intermittent connectivity. Delay tolerant networking seminar report, ppt, pdf for. Delay tolerant networking on nasas space communication and navigation testbed sandra johnson, wesley eddy. Examples of such networks are those operating in mobile or extreme terrestrial environments, or planned networks in space. It is an overlay on top of regional networks, including the internet. This document provides an overview of the security requirements and mechanisms considered for delay tolerant networking security. However, similar problems can also occur over more modest distances when interference is extreme or network resources are severely overburdened.

Mature delay disruption tolerant networking dtn mechanisms to support operational medicine. Delay tolerant networking seminar report, ppt, pdf for ece. Moored a wireless networking and mobile computing laboratory, department of computer science, memorial university of newfoundland, st. This software implements the current draft of the bundle protocol version 7. The interplanetary overlay network ion software distribution is an. A delaytolerant network is a network designed to operate effectively over extreme distances such as those encountered in space communications or on an interplanetary scale.

In such an environment, long latency sometimes measured in hours or days is inevitable. The dtnrg has developed an architecture for delaytolerant networking that has emerged from the efforts on interplanetary internet ipi. A dtn is an overlay network on top of lower layer networks, which may vary from node to node. Dtn is a protocol suite that extends the terrestrial internet capabilities into highly stressed data communication environments where the conventional internet. Dtn is specifically designed to operate in environments where link delays and disruptions are. In the army were still in the process of developing software radios, and thats a. The rationale for delay tolerant applications as an evolution of standard solutions to current terrestrial internet networking challenges is presented. A delaytolerant network architecture for challenged internets. The application of this concept ranges from upperlevel decision making echelons to troop guidance on the battlefield, and many studies have been carried out in. The delaytolerant networking research group dtnrg is chartered to address the architectural and protocol design principles arising from the need to provide interoperable communications with and among extreme and performancechallenged environments where continuous endtoend connectivity cannot be assumed.

Furthermore, softwaredefined networks sdns will enable flexible. Citeseerx delaytolerant networking in restricted networks. Perhaps not surprisingly, tcp doesnt work all that well when oneway latencies are measured in minutes. Disruption tolerant networking dtn is an emerging data networking technology designed to abstract the hardware communication layer from the spacecraftpayload computing resources. Laptops communicating with each other and the internet via delaytolerant networking. The research is based on iso standards in the car industry, such as. A delay tolerant networking and system architecture for. Dtn is extremely useful when source and destination nodes are intermittently connected. There is a general discussion on what dtn is and how it. A delay tolerant network is a network designed to operate effectively over extreme distances such as those encountered in space communications or on an interplanetary scale. A mobile code bundle extension for applicationdefined. Explore delay tolerant networking with free download of seminar report and ppt in pdf and doc format. The interplanetary overlay network ion software distribution is an implementation of delay tolerant networking dtn architecture, as described in internet rfc 4838, that is intended to be usable in embedded environments including spacecraft flight computers. With the explosion in the number of connected devices and internet of things iot services in smart city, the challenges to meet the demands from both data traffic delivery and information processing are increasingly prominent.

Delay tolerant data traffic to software defined vehicular networks with mobile edge computing in smart city abstract. Delay and disruptiontolerant networks dtns are characterized by their lack of connectivity, resulting in a lack of instantaneous endtoend paths. Delay and disruptiontolerant networking dtn is an active research topic that has. If the destination laptop is not adhoc dtn mobile device internet gateway figure 1. In this paper, we introduce software code to improve delay and disruption tolerant networking dtn performance. Performance improvement of delay tolerant networks with mobility control under group mobility.

Some systems have to operate in delayed, intermittentlyconnected, lowbandwidth dil environments without connectivity to the internet or an ipenabled infrastructure but still need to communicate, both pointtopoint and across multiple. He was a coauthor of the specifications for the consultative committee for space data systems ccsds file delivery protocol cfdp and asynchronous message service ams, and as a member of the delaytolerant networking dtn research group of the internet research task force. The interplanetary overlay network ion software distribution is an implementation of delaytolerant networking dtn architecture, as described in internet rfc 4838, that is intended to be usable in embedded environments including spacecraft flight computers. Delaytolerant networking dtn is the protocol architecture for deepspace communications.

Nasas delay disruption tolerant network dtn is an important component of the evolving solar system internet that will improve communications between earth and spacecraft traveling in deep space. The delaytolerant network research group is a working group of the internet. The architecture embraces the concepts of occasionallyconnected networks that may suffer from frequent partitions and that may be comprised of more than one divergent set of protocols or protocol families. Combining softwaredefined and delaytolerant approaches. Dec 08, 2006 delay and disruption tolerant networking started as a niche area of research, originally motivated by interplanetary internet work in the context of the early mars explorer missions done by nasa. Delay tolerant networking dtn is a wellstudied area in the research communities around the world, for example, in the delay tolerant networking research group 14 in the internet research task force 28.

This was developed with mobile platforms, such as android, in mind. Delay tolerant network dtns uses the concept of storecarryforward of data. A delay tolerant networking and system architecture for developing regions by michael joshua demmer b. Bundles might be exchanged between nodes by the following protocols. Delay tolerant networking on nasas space communication and navigation testbed sandra johnson, wesley eddy nasa glenn research center, cleveland, ohio ccsds dtn working group. Combining softwaredefined and delaytolerant approaches in. Dtn is specifically designed to operate in environments where link delays and disruptions are common e. The worlds leading space agencies have agreed that future spacecraft will communicate with earth and among themselves using a new solar system internet ssi based on delaydisruption tolerant networking dtn technology. In this paper, we present comprehensive overview of delay tolerant network and introduce a study case about the implementation of this network. Delaytolerant networking dtn is an approach to computer network architecture that seeks to.

Members of dtnrg are concerned with how to address the architectural and protocol design principles arising from the need to provide interoperable communications with and among extreme and performancechallenged environments where continuous endtoend. Delay tolerant networking october 17, 2015 military applications in the dtn arena are substantial, allowing the retrieval of critical information in mobile battlefield scenarios using only intermittently connected network communications. Disruptiontolerant networking and a lean, lightweight, and extensible imple. Advances in delaytolerant networks dtns 1st edition. This tutorial describes delay tolerant networking dtn from an end user perspective. Experiments with delay and disruption tolerant networking in. Delay tolerant networks an overview sciencedirect topics. Feb 08, 2012 delay tolerant network was introduced to provide challenged networks with reliable transmission and interoperability with an overlay network concept. The laptops communicate with each other to exchange data. The dtnrg has developed an architecture for delay tolerant networking that has emerged from the efforts on interplanetary internet ipi. Delaytolerant networks were introduced in 2003 for fighting the enormous delays involved in deep space communications in the order of minutes, hours, or even days. Delay and disruption tolerant networks dtns are characterized by their lack of connectivity, resulting in a lack of instantaneous endtoend paths. Dtn was originally designed for the interplanetary internet 29, but can be applied also for the terrestrial wireless. Brown university 1998 a dissertation submitted in partial satisfaction of the requirements for the degree of doctor of philosophy in computer science in the graduate division of the university of california, berkeley committee in charge.

Delaytolerant network article about delaytolerant network. Delay tolerant network dtn is a sparse or disconnected mobile ad hoc network where there is normally no connection or endtoend path between any source and destination pair 1. Delay tolerant networks were introduced in 2003 for fighting the enormous delays involved in deep space communications in the order of minutes, hours, or even days. Jdtn is a javabased implementation of delay tolerant networking dtn, as embodied in rfc 5050 bundle protocol bp, and rfc 5326 licklider transport protocol ltp. Delay tolerant networking dtns is a new way of communication that facilitates the data transfer between source and destination e ven if a fully connected path may no t exis t between two end nodes. Rfc 4838 delaytolerant networking architecture april 2007 1.